Output d30c994b3dee5462daaffe3f91bcd0ae89ea7ff1f041f34f59019ecb66b620ee:3

value
10393087
script pubkey
OP_0 OP_PUSHBYTES_32 203c8ca80de81cf5056ac9ff0509435ff6040faa12cb5bc6abdfc2cf3942de97
address
bc1qyq7ge2qdaqw02pt2e8ls2z2rtlmqgra2zt94h34tmlpv7w2zm6tsyzgqyp
transaction
d30c994b3dee5462daaffe3f91bcd0ae89ea7ff1f041f34f59019ecb66b620ee
confirmations
117950
spent
true